  3. MagicMysteryTour Journeyman

    Could someone walk me through a burn for wizard for 3 minutes on a single mob? The tools and what order of spells I should be casting. Struggling big time trying to piece it all together.
  4. Szilent Augur

    Click all of:
    Thaumaturgic Vortex
    Arcane Destruction
    Frenzied Devastation
    Improved Twincast
    Arcane Fury
    Fury of the Gods
    Spire of Arcanum

    Chain cast:
    Thaumaturgic Vortex
    Ethereal Confluence
    Ethereal Brand
    Restless Ice Comet

    With the last counter of ITC, cast Claw of Sontalak. If you don't get a Twincast proc, then cast Ethereal Brand, Twincast spell, and proceed -

    Chain cast:
    Thaumaturgic Vortex
    Claw of Sontalak
    Ethereal Confluence
    Ethereal Brand
    Restless Ice Comet

    Once your Twincast runs out, click Bifold Focus to twin a Claw to try for it again, and continue.

    You specified 3 minutes? AD+FD will last that duration, so no descent to sustainey stuff (Gambit, Flashbrand work their way in)
